Apple releases iPhone Software 1.0.2 update
Wednesday, August 22, 2007 - 08:22 AM EDT

Apple has released iPhone Software 1.0.2 which includes bug fixes and supersedes all previous versions.

iPhone Software 1.0.2 is available via iPhone Software Update in iTunes: Select iPhone in the Source pane and click the Summary tab. Click “Check for Update."
